body{
background:#054E9B url(../img/bg-crownbedding.gif) repeat-x top left;
font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
color:#666666;
font-size:12px;
}

#start{
margin-left:auto;
margin-right:auto;
width:1024px;
height:600px;
}

#intro{
width:600px;
height:500px;
background:url(../img/intro.png) no-repeat top left;
margin-left:auto;
margin-right:auto;
}

#intro-2{
width:500px;
height:500px;
float:left;
}

#intro-footer{
width:auto;
height:200px;
margin-left:auto;
margin-right:auto;
margin-top:50px;
}

/*buttons_intro*/

#buttons_intro{
margin: 440px 0 0 30px;
float:left;
}

#meer{
margin: 0 0 0 5px;
width: 120px;
float:left;
}

.meer-nl a:hover {
background-image: url(../img/intro/nl-hover.png);
background-repeat: no-repeat;
height: 45px;
width: 115px;
}

.meer-nl a{
background-image: url(../img/intro/nl.png);
background-repeat: no-repeat;
height: 45px;
width: 115px;
display: block;
}

.meer-fr a:hover {
background-image: url(../img/intro/fr-hover.png);
background-repeat: no-repeat;
height: 45px;
width: 115px;
}

.meer-fr a{
background-image: url(../img/intro/fr.png);
background-repeat: no-repeat;
height: 45px;
width: 115px;
display: block;
}

.meer-en a:hover{
background-image: url(../img/intro/english-hover.png);
background-repeat: no-repeat;
height: 45px;
width: 115px;
}

.meer-en a{
background-image: url(../img/intro/english.png);
background-repeat: no-repeat;
height: 45px;
width: 115px;
display: block;
}

.meer-de a:hover {
background-image: url(../img/intro/de-hover.png);
background-repeat: no-repeat;
height: 45px;
width: 115px;
}

.meer-de a{
background-image: url(../img/intro/de.png);
background-repeat: no-repeat;
height: 45px;
width: 115px;
display: block;
}

.meer a:hover{
background: none;
}

#wrapper{
width:945px;
margin-left:auto;
margin-right:auto;
}

#links{
width:auto;
float:left;
background:#F4F4F4 url(../img/links.gif) top left repeat-y;
}

#divider{
width:185px;
height:2px;
background:url(../img/divider.gif) top left repeat-y;
margin:0 0 0 10px;
}

/* Links navigatie */

#menu{
	float:left;
	width: 230px;
}
.nav {
	display:block;
	height: 100%;
	margin-top: -10px;
	padding-right: 25px;
	font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
	color:#231F20;
}


#ps_features_fo {

	height: 40px;
	line-height: 40px;
    background:url(../img/divider.gif) bottom left repeat-x;
}

#ps_features_fo:hover{
	background: #FFF;
}

 #ps_features_fo h4{
	font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
	color:#231F20;
	font-size:22px;
	margin: 0px 0px 0px 10px;
}


#ps_features_fo a{
	text-decoration:none;
	color: #7DA70B;
	font-size: 12px;

}


/*#nav {
	margin:0 0 5px 10px;
	list-style:none;
	font-size:24px;
	font-weight:normal;
	font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
	padding:5px 0 16px 5px;
	width:200px;
}

#nav li {
	list-style:none;
	width:200px;
	background:url(../img/divider.gif) top left no-repeat;
	height: 40px;
	line-height: 40px;
}

#nav li a {
	text-decoration:none;
	color:#231F20;
}

#menu a:hover{
	text-decoration:none;
	color:#88725f;
	background-color:#CCCCCC;	
	width:200px;
}*/

#links2{
width:230px;
height:auto;
float:left;
}

#logo{
width:180px;
height:135px;
margin:5px 0 0 8px;
float:left;
}

#zoeken{
margin:20px 0 0 0;
width:209px;
height:25px;
}

#rechts{
width:715px;
float:left;
padding:0 0 50px 0;
background:url(../img/rechts1.jpg) no-repeat top right;
}

#rechts-1{
width:715px;
float:left;
padding:0 0 50px 0;
background:url(../img/rechts2.jpg) no-repeat top right;
}

#rechts-2{
width:715px;
float:left;
padding:0 0 50px 0;
background:url(../img/rechts3.jpg) no-repeat top right;
}

#rechts-3{
width:715px;
float:left;
padding:0 0 50px 0;
background:url(../img/rechts4.jpg) no-repeat top right;
}

#rechts_2{
margin:20px 15px 0 0;

}

#footer{
clear:both;
width:905px;
height:125px;
float:left;
padding:0 20px 20px 20px;
background-color:#a09f9e;
}

#footer2{
clear:both;
width:925px;
float:left;
padding:10px;
background-color:#cbcac8;
text-align:center;
}

#footer2 a:hover{
color:#FFFFFF;
margin:10px;
}

#footer2 a{
color:#666666;
margin:10px;
}

a.footer{
padding:5px;
background-color:#033263;
color:#fff;
text-decoration:none;
margin:0 0 20px 0 ;
}

a.footer:hover{
padding:5px;
background-color:#8e7d81;
color:#fff;
text-decoration:none;
margin:0 0 20px 0 ;
}

#footer a{
color:#fff;
}

#breadcrumb{
font-size:10px;
margin:5px 0 10px 0;
}

#breadcrumb a{
	color:#033263;
	font-size:10px;
	font-weight:normal;
	font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
	padding:0 0 5px 4px;
	}

#breadcrumb a:hover{
	color:#fff;
	}
	
/*TXT*/

p{
	line-height:20px;
	font-size:12px;
	font-weight:normal;
	font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
}	

h1{
	font-size:35px;
	font-weight:normal;
	font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
	color:#231F20;
}	

.geen{
background-image:none;
}

h2{
	line-height:25px;
	font-size:16px;
	font-weight:normal;
	font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
	color:#231F20;
}	

h3{
	line-height:25px;
	font-size:20px;
	font-weight:normal;
	font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
	color:#231F20;
	border-bottom:1px dotted #CCCCCC;
	margin:5px 0 -5px -5px;
}	

h4{
	font-weight:normal;
	font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
	color:#231F20;
}

ul, li{
margin:0;
padding:0;
list-style-type:none;
}

.check{
background:url(../img/check.gif) left top no-repeat;
margin:0 0 0 10px;
padding:4px 0 0 20px;
} 	

.border{
padding:2px;
border:1px solid #ccc;
}

.border_margin{
padding:2px;
border:1px solid #ccc;
margin:0 10px 0 10px;
}

#contact{
background:url(../img/contact.gif) left top no-repeat;
margin:-8px 0 0 -8px;
padding:30px 0 0 25px;
width:220px;
height:220px;
float:left;
}

#contact a{
color:#2d2829;
}

#contact a:hover{
color:#3a84d0;
}

#rechts_2 a{
color:#2d2829;
}

#assortiment{
background:url(../img/assortiment.gif) left top no-repeat;
padding:0 0 0 10px;
margin:10px 0 0 25px;
width:700px;
height:185px;
float:right;
clear:both;
}

#assortiment a{
color:#2d2829;
}

#assortiment a:hover{
color:#3a84d0;
}

.assortiment{
margin:0 0 15px 0;
border-bottom:1px solid #ccc;
padding:0 0 15px 0;
}

#kolom{
width:auto;
height:auto;
float:left;
margin:0 0 0 10px;
}

img{
border:0
}

#offerte{
margin:40px 0 0 -48px;
}

#carousel{
background:url(../img/merken-nl.png) left top no-repeat;
margin:-15px 0 0 -35px;
width:250px;
height:270px;
padding:20px 0 0 50px;
float:left;
clear:both;
}

#carousel_fr{
background:url(../img/merken-fr.png) left top no-repeat;
margin:-15px 0 0 -35px;
width:250px;
height:270px;
padding:20px 0 0 50px;
float:left;
clear:both;
}

#carousel_en{
background:url(../img/merken-en.png) left top no-repeat;
margin:-15px 0 0 -35px;
width:250px;
height:270px;
padding:20px 0 0 50px;
float:left;
clear:both;
}

#carousel_de{
background:url(../img/merken-de.png) left top no-repeat;
margin:-15px 0 0 -35px;
width:250px;
height:270px;
padding:20px 0 0 50px;
float:left;
clear:both;
}

.clear{
clear:both;
}

.kracht{
font-size:16px;
font-weight:bold;
}

#vacatures{
background:url(../img/vacatures.jpg) left top no-repeat;
height:200px;
width:200px;
padding:50px 30px 0 10px;
margin:10px 0 0 4px;
}

#vacatures a{
color:#4492e0;
font-family:"Palatino Linotype", Georgia, "Times New Roman", Times, serif;
text-decoration:none
}